Field Recordings - Japan

One of the many field-recordings I made in train stations, on the platforms, and in moving trains, around Tokyo and Chiba prefectures.

October 2016. Most were made during evening or night time. Please browse this pack to listen to more recordings. Zoom H2n Stereo MS recording in 96Khz, 24Bit.
